Thermally induced substrate release via intramolecular cyclizations of Amino esters and Amino carbonates
摘要:
The relative cleavage of an alcohol from a panel of amino esters and amino carbonates via intramolecular cyclization was examined as a mechanism for substrate release. Thermal stability at 37 degrees C was observed only for the seven-membered ring progenitors. Applicability of the approach was illustrated by delta-lactam formation within a poly(dimethylsiloxane) microchannel for release of a captured fluorescent probe. (C) 2014 Elsevier Ltd. The invention provides nanoparticles, methods for making nanoparticles, and methods for using nanoparticles. An important attribute of a drug delivery system is its ability to allow for spatial and temporal regulated drug release, thereby minimizing side effects and improving therapeutic efficacy of conventional pharmaceuticals. Iron oxide nanoparticles (NPs), specifically Fe304 nanoparticles, possess many appropriate qualities that make them a viable choice for drug delivery.
